Subtract 10/25 from 50/32
1st number: 1 18/32, 2nd number: 10/25
50/32 - 10/25 is 93/80.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 32 and 25 is 800
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 800 - For the 1st fraction, since 32 × 25 = 800,
50/32 = 50 × 25/32 × 25 = 1250/800 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 25 × 32 = 800,
10/25 = 10 × 32/25 × 32 = 320/800 - Subtract the two like fractions:
1250/800 - 320/800 = 1250 - 320/800 = 930/800 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 93/80
- In mixed form: 113/80
